Researching and Choosing the Right Lawyer for Your Case

Choosing a child custody lawyer is one of the most critical decisions you’ll make during a divorce or separation. With emotional stakes high and outcomes carrying long-term implications for both you and your children, it’s essential to research and select a legal professional who possesses the expertise and approach suitable for your unique situation.
First, assess your case’s complexity. Are there disputes over shared custody, visitation rights for non-custodial parents, or grandparent custody? Unmarried parents may also require specialized legal support. In such cases, look for lawyers experienced in navigating these intricate matters. Negotiation skills are paramount in successful resolution, so consider attorneys who prioritize alternative dispute resolution (ADR) methods like mediation before resorting to litigation. Complex custody cases demand a deep understanding of state laws and their nuanced application.
Local divorce attorneys can provide valuable insights into community norms and judicial practices. Online reviews from former clients offer hard data on lawyers’ performance and client satisfaction. Websites like Avvo or Martindale-Hubbell allow you to filter by areas of practice, years in practice, and client ratings. When reviewing profiles, pay attention to an attorney’s professional background, educational credentials, and any specialized training in family law, particularly child custody. Remember, the right lawyer can make all the difference in achieving a favorable outcome for you and your children.
Evaluating Legal Expertise and Experience in Custody Matters

When seeking a child custody lawyer, evaluating legal expertise and experience is paramount. This involves assessing their proficiency in navigating complex family law proceedings, particularly regarding joint parenting plans and the fair valuation of marital estates—crucial factors for unwed fathers aiming to establish or maintain significant parental rights. Nationally recognized family law practices have demonstrated expertise in these areas, as evidenced by their extensive handling of cases involving intricate custody matters.
Expertise in child custody law extends beyond mere knowledge of statutes and regulations. It encompasses a deep understanding of state-specific rules, an ability to forecast potential outcomes, and strategic planning tailored to each client’s unique situation. Consider the lawyer’s track record: Do they have experience with cases similar to yours? Successful outcomes in prior custody battles can speak volumes about their proficiency. Moreover, look for attorneys who actively stay abreast of legislative changes and court rulings that may impact your case.
